Scientists boost stability of low-cost, large-area solar modules

Tuesday, January 22, 2019 - 10:10 in Physics & Chemistry

Scientists at the Okinawa Institute of Science and Technology Graduate University (OIST) have resolved a fundamental weakness in a promising solar technology known as Perovskite Solar Cells, or PSCs. Their innovations appear to improve both the devices' stability and scalability in one fell swoop and could be key to moving PSCs to market.
